If the EGR is functional, the intake manifold is likely full of muck if the turbo is spraying oil. It's entirely possible that the valves are caked with a thick tar-like goop that could be preventing valves from fully closing/seating causing enough compression loss that it runs like crap until it's hot enough to overcome it. Just a theory.

If you want to see if the turbo is your culprit, pull the crossover pipe and pull the breather hose off. Let the engine warm up, then give it a couple good hard revs and see if you get an oil mist blowing up out of the turbo. If you do, you've likely found your oil consumer.
